On average, a Financial Analyst in New York earns roughly $122579 each year. This breaks down to an hourly rate of about $58.93, based on typical full-time work hours. Factoring in experience and employer, the hourly wage can range from $57.37 to even as much as $66.79. Beginners may start at the entry-level end of the range, while experienced individuals or those with certifications often earn higher salaries.
Wages tend to fluctuate depending on the field, location within the state, and the type of sector—public or private. In-demand roles or those based in cities typically offer more competitive salaries.
